Dark Adventure ONYX: The Dark Grip Announced for Switch 2, Uses Touchscreen

Broken Mirror Games, a co-development label from Bloober Team, has announced its dark adventure game ONYX: The Dark Grip for Nintendo Switch 2 in 2027. 

ONYX: The Dark Grip occurs in an isolated town caught in an endless winter. Players control two connected roles: The Vessel and The God. The Vessel is an ordinary man struggling to survive, while The God is an entity possessing him.

As The Vessel, players explore the town, manage limited resources, fight enemies, and survive the cold. The God provides a different form of interaction, allowing players to directly interfere with the environment when The Vessel cannot handle a situation through his own abilities.

Players will be able to touch the screen to manipulate objects, tilt the system to use The God’s power against enemies, and blow into the microphone to warm The Vessel before he freezes.

Polish musician Jan Borysewicz is composing the original score, which the Prague Philharmonic Orchestra will perform.

Piotr Babieno, CEO of Bloober Team, said the following:

Nintendo has always believed that the hardware itself can be part of the magic of a game. With ONYX: The Dark Grip, we wanted to take that philosophy somewhere darker. We asked ourselves: what if the player wasn’t simply holding the console, but holding another person’s world in their hands? That idea became the foundation of the entire game.
